Default How to debone a whole pig - WARNING!: crude pictures inside

Here we go, as requested....
Guys, please, forgive my english, I'll do my best to explain..
This is my butcher...his name is Vincenzo Ciervo and definitely he's an Iron Master.
This is the procedure step by step...
Let's start with a small pig, about 20 pounds..


Open and remove all the internal organs...After carve the ribs close to the bones, one by one....



When done, pull up the ribs in order to separate from the meat..



This is how it should look like....




One by one, cut the ribs from the backbone....




...obviously both sides..



Carve the meat under the backbone and pay attention to NOT make holes in the skin....
Start opening legs from the internal side, in the middle and first cut the bones trough the joint and later carve under the meat and remove them...
Long bones first...



...and flat bones (pelvic area) later.




Continue for each leg...








Cut the backbone close to the neck...




And remove it....






Your boneless pig is ready to fight...
